Shamrock Rovers striker Aaron Greene tests positive for Covid-19 after displaying symptoms

Aaron Greene has tested positive for Covid-19 and Shamrock Rovers’ potential league decider against Derry City tomorrow is in the balance.

Striker Greene started to display symptoms of the virus on Monday and was tested.

A tense wait ensued and the Hoops received confirmation of a positive result which they confirmed today.

It follows news that playmaker Jack Byrne - named by Rovers today - tested positive for Covid while on international duty with Ireland last week.

Rovers officials have supplied the Health Service Executive (HSE) with details of Greene’s movements this week.

But they are awaiting confirmation back from the HSE on how many team-mates are deemed close contacts.

That in turn will determine if Rovers have sufficient numbers to press ahead with tomorrow’s televised game at Tallaght Stadium.

If Bohemians fail to win in Dundalk in the 5.45pm game, Rovers will be champions if they beat Derry a few hours later.

If arch rivals Bohs get three points at Oriel Park, the title race rolls into Monday - when Rovers travel to Finn Harps - regardless of what happens in Tallaght.

But if team-mates of the positive case are deemed close contacts, Rovers could yet be facing 14-days of isolation with all games on hold.

That matter is now with the league.

St Pat’s matches were recently cancelled for two weeks after a player tested-positive. His team-mates who shared the bus to Cork had to be tested and restrict their movement.

Galway United then confirmed two cases in their squad and had two league matches postponed. The squad and staff were tested and told to restrict their movement.

Last Saturday, the FAI announced that the league season was being extended by a week to allow for the rescheduling of Covid-hit games.
